Robust SSH Server: Dropbear for Linux
Dropbear provides lightweight and flexible SSH server that suits resource-constrained systems. Essentially designed for embedded devices, it commonly acts a reliable choice for standard servers where minimizing resource consumption is.
Amongst its distinguishing features are its small footprint, low memory usage, and remarkable security. Moreover, Dropbear offers compatibility for a variety of authentication protocols, website including SSH2.
Deploying Dropbear on Linux is a simple process. The package is in most major Linux distributions' collections, making it easily accessible. Once installed, configuring Dropbear to meet your individual security requirements is achievable.
Establishing a Lightweight SSH Server with Dropbear
Dropbear stands as a lightweight and robust SSH server. It consumes minimal resources, making it perfect for embedded systems or tight environments where performance is crucial.
Configuring Dropbear involves compiling its source code and then configuring its settings to match your specifications. A common approach is to configure Dropbear with a strong password or public key authentication for enhanced security.
Once successful installation, you can connect to your server using an SSH client such as Putty. This allows you to access the system remotely, execute commands, and transfer files securely.
Dropbear also offers enhanced features like tunneling and port forwarding, granting greater flexibility for remote access scenarios.
